The Toronto Blue Jays (16-9) face a tough test against Luis Castillo at Rogers Centre on Friday when the impressive right-hander takes the mound for the Seattle Mariners (11-14) to open a three-game series.

The Mariners are in the midst of a nine-game road trip. They won only one out of three in their last series against the Phillies, dropping the finale 1-0 on Thursday at Citizens Bank Park. Tom Murphy was 2 for 3 with a double. Tommy La Stella went 1 for 1.

The Blue Jays are in the midst of a six-game homestand. They are coming off a three-game sweep of the White Sox, taking the finale 8-0 on Wednesday at Rogers Centre for their fourth straight win. Bo Bichette went 3 for 4 with a home run, two runs, and three RBIs.

Santiago Espinal also went 3 for 4 with two runs and one RBI. The teams are meeting for the first time since 2022 American League Wild Card, which the Mariners won in two games.

In the regular season, the Mariners won five of the seven games between the teams, including a sweep in their most recent meeting, a two-game set at Rogers Centre in October.

ON THE MOUND

Castillo (2-0, 1.52 ERA) is set to get the start for Seattle. The righty ranks fourth in the AL in ERA. Castillo allowed three runs over five innings in his last start, a 5-4 road win over the Cardinals on Saturday.

He scattered seven hits while striking out eight and walking two in the no-decision. Castillo made one start against the Blue Jays in 2022, a 2-1 road loss for the Reds on May 20. He surrendered two runs on seven hits over six innings, striking out five.

For Toronto, right-hander Alek Manoah (1-1, 5.13 ERA) takes the mound. Manoah made one start against the Mariners in 2022, throwing 7.1 innings in a 2-1 road defeat on July 9. He gave up three hits and walked four, while striking out seven in the loss.

In his last start on Saturday, Manoah took a no-decision on the road against the Yankees. He threw seven scoreless innings and gave up two hits, striking out five and walking one in the 3-2 defeat.

AT THE PLATE

The Seattle offense is averaging 4.3 runs per game for the season, with a slash line of .227/.301/.387. Jarred Kelenic leads the team in OPS at 1.065. The right fielder is slashing .325/.376/.688 with seven home runs, 14 RBIs, and 11 runs over 23 games.

Against right-handed pitchers like Manoah this season, the M’s have a .700 OPS. Kelenic also is the team’s strongest hitter against right-handers with a .992 OPS in 58 at-bats.

Toronto is slashing .261/.338/.415 for the season and averaging 4.8 runs per game. Matt Chapman leads the team with a 1.105 OPS. The shortstop has five home runs, 18 RBIs, and 16 runs scored with a slash line of .364/.446/.659.

The Jays have a .766 OPS against right-handers in 2023. With a .992 OPS over 62 at-bats, Chapman also has been their best hitter against right-handers.

HOME AND AWAY

Seattle is 4-5 away from T-Mobile Park in 2023, scoring 4.4 runs per game while allowing 4.6 runs. Toronto has won three in a row at Rogers Centre.

The Jays are 7-2 at home this season, averaging 5.1 runs per game while surrendering 2.7. In the last 10 games at Rogers Centre between the teams, Seattle is 6-4 with an average scoreline of 4.6-3.7.

STANDINGS UPDATE

The Mariners are fourth in the AL West, three games behind the division-leading Rangers. The Blue Jays are third in the AL East, four games behind the Rays.
